Default Infusion soft asks your subscribers to report you for spamming!

This is insane...

After seeing this I could never recommend anyone use infusion soft as an email list manager.

After you opt out of an email you are redirected to a page on the infusion soft website that simply asks one question:

"Would you like to report this message as spam"

And offers you two buttons "yes" or "no"

You can see for your self by going to this page and opting out (it will be a null value but it will still show you the redirect page:

https://m219.infusionsoft.com/opt

Why any email list management company would suggest to an opt-in subscriber that they had been spammed is beyond me...

But that is what happened when I just unsubscribed From Matt Bacak's newsletter.

I had opted in so there is no reason for them to ask me if I want to report him for spam. That is ridiculous.
